Abstract

A novel 3D supramolecular complex, [Co(2-Me-3,4-qudc)(Phen)2(H2O)] 4.5H2O (2-Me-3,4-qudc = 2-methylquinoline-3,4-dicarboxylate dianion, phen = 1,10-phenanthroline), has been synthesized under mild condition and characterized by elemental analyses, IR spectrum, thermogravimetric analysis and single-crystal X-ray diffraction. The complex crystallizes in the monoclinic space group P2(1) /n with unit cell parameters a = 13.1701(12) Å, b = 18.6728(19) Å, c = 15.0683(16) Å, β = 13.617(2), V = 3395.3(6) Å3, Z = 4. The 3D framework of the title compound is formed via O–H⋯O hydrogen-bonds and π–π stacking interactions. The lattice waters are stable at room temperature, but when thermally decomposed, the water loss is irreversible.
